You can use the <modifyPursuit amount="#" /> in events to modify the Rebel fleet's advance.
However, you can only either stop the fleet for # jumps (if # < 0), or make it advance an extra # jumps (if # > 0).
So with # = 1, the fleet will jump twice as far as it normally does, # = 2 would be thrice as far, etc...

But you can't make it move by only 1 pixel :(

Nebulae are hardcoded to halve the Rebel fleet's speed. There's no way we can use that in custom events :/
